Description

This is a very quiet place on a country road where your dogs can be off leash and free to explore nature. The full four acres are surrounded by a 5 foot fence and there is a small creek running through the property. There is a wide spot in the creek that is easily the most popular spot for our canine visitors! There are larger fields and open areas for your dogs to practice their retrieving, and there are many paths in the woods for hiking. The beginning of each path is marked with quartz stones to show you the way. You will also find several benches scattered throughout the property so that you can take a load off while your dogs run and play. When it rains the property can be quite wet in some areas, so bring boots and a towel to clean off your muddy (but happy!) dog. There is a full competition size agility field within the four acres. The agility equipment is completely fenced in and will be accessible only to those who have had at least one formal beginner's agility class. This is to keep you and your dog safe and to prevent misuse of the equipment. Please message the host when you book the spot and before your first visit to discuss your agility experience if you are wanting to access the equipment. **I would really like for your first visit to be on a weekend or a Tuesday (my day off) so that I can meet with you to show you some details about the property and discuss parking. After the first visit, book whenever you want! If you absolutely cannot make it these days for your first visit, we can work something out. 🙂

Hazards

It’s the woods! Briars, roots, vines, ticks, wild blackberry bushes, mole holes in some of the open spots, wet areas, poison ivy, creek, swimming hole. Nature! Where the creek enters and exits the property, be aware that there are small areas where a determined dog could get through. We need to keep these small areas open for the visiting beavers who like to travel down the creek from the adjacent pond. Otherwise they chew our fence!
